Hi Bluespur, I hear what you are saying but maybe if I can explain the situation you may be a little more understanding... and by the way the CRC Motorsport team did not make the show, it was commissioned and delivered for us to play.
The show needed to be paid for somehow, and without the contribution of sponsors it would not have been made and we would not seen those amazing GT cars at Highlands. I understand the predicament of the programme maker with trying to satisfy the Motorsport Viewer, Sponsors, and the Promoters, it really is a no win situation. I do agree with you, the Tourism piece was an unwelcome intrusion but push come to shove I would gladly put up with 2'30" of sponsorship than not see the show at all.. I thought it was a great looking show, full HD, some amazing cars and excellent racing.. I hope this helps you understand that it is a challenging environment when making motorsport programmes.
